Early Days and Meteoric Rise

Born on April 19, 1954, in Plymouth, England, Trevor Francis displayed prodigious football talent from an early age. His journey into the world of professional football began at Birmingham City, where he made his debut at the tender age of 16. A striker with incredible flair, he quickly earned a reputation as one of the most promising young talents in English football.
